vue3 ts js
时间: 2023-08-05 19:09:31 浏览: 103
回答: Vue3支持使用TypeScript进行开发。在创建Vue3项目时,可以选择基于脚手架创建一个Vue3项目,并在项目中引入TypeScript。[1]在Vue3项目中,可以在页面中(例如HomeView.vue)使用TypeScript语法。可以在script标签中使用lang="ts"来指定使用TypeScript,并且可以导入TypeScript的相关模块和定义接口等。[2]TypeScript具有强大的类型系统,可以编译出纯净、简洁的JavaScript代码,并且可以运行在任何浏览器上、Node.js环境中和任何支持ECMAScript 3(或更高版本)的JavaScript引擎中。[3]在使用TypeScript时,可以定义接口、类型注解等来增强代码的可读性和可维护性。
相关问题
vue3 ts js-cookie安装
安装Vue3和js-cookie的步骤如下:
1. 首先,确保你已经安装了Node.js和npm。你可以在终端中运行以下命令来检查它们的版本:
```shell
node -v
npm -v
```
2. 创建一个新的Vue项目。在终端中运行以下命令:
```shell
vue create my-project
```
然后按照提示进行选择,选择默认配置或手动选择需要的特性。
3. 进入项目目录:
```shell
cd my-project
```
4. 安装js-cookie。在终端中运行以下命令:
```shell
npm install js-cookie
```
5. 在Vue项目中使用js-cookie。在你的Vue组件中,你可以通过import语句引入js-cookie:
```javascript
import Cookies from 'js-cookie'
```
然后你就可以使用js-cookie提供的方法了,例如设置cookie:
```javascript
Cookies.set('name', 'value')
```
获取cookie:
```javascript
Cookies.get('name')
```
这样你就成功安装和使用了Vue3和js-cookie。
vue3ts转vue3js
对于将Vue 3 TypeScript代码转换为Vue 3 JavaScript代码,你需要执行以下步骤:
1. 类型注解:将TypeScript中的类型注解删除,因为JavaScript不需要类型注解。例如,将`prop: string`更改为`prop`。
2. 类型断言:将类型断言(Type Assertion)删除,因为JavaScript不需要类型断言。例如,将`(prop as string)`更改为`prop`。
3. 导入与导出:将所有`import`语句更改为JavaScript的`import`语法,并适当调整导入路径。还需要将`export`语句更改为JavaScript的`export`语法。例如,将`import { Vue } from 'vue';`更改为`import Vue from 'vue';`。
4. 类型定义:如果在TypeScript中使用了自定义类型定义,你需要将其转换为JavaScript的等效代码。这可能需要手动重写类型定义或使用相应的JavaScript库。
5. 其他语法差异:根据需要,你可能需要调整其他语法差异。例如,检查箭头函数的语法是否符合JavaScript标准。
请注意,这只是一个大致的指南,具体转换过程可能因代码复杂性和使用的TypeScript功能而有所不同。在进行转换之前,建议先备份好现有的TypeScript代码,并测试转换后的JavaScript代码以确保其正常工作。
阅读全文